OPERATION
AND
CARE
OF
YOUR
APPLIANCE
1.
Appliance
operation
may
be
controlled
through
the
optional
ON/OFF
unit
rockerswitch,
located
in
the
fower-control
compartment,
or
through
a
remotely
located
optional
wall
switch.
Separate
switches
may
provide
independent
control
for
the
forced
air
blower
and
remote
fireplace
operation
(optional
equipment).
2.
When
lit
for
the
first
time, this
appliance
will
emita
slight
odor
for
an
hour
ortwo.
This
is
due
to
the
“burn-in”
of
interna!
paints
and
lubri-
cants
used
in
the
manufacturing
process.
3.
Upon
each
lighting
of
the
appliance,
conden-
sation
may
occur
and
fog
the
Inside
of
the
glass
panel.
This
condition
will
disappear
shortly
as
the
appliance
heats.
4.
Keep
lower
control
compartment
clean
by
vacuuming
or
brushing
at
least
twice
a
year.
More
frequent
cleaning
may
be
required
due
to
excessive
lint
from
carpeting,
bedding
materi-
als,
etc.
it
is
important
that
contro!
compart-
ments,
burners
and
circulating
air
passage-
ways
of
the
appliance
be
kept clean.
5.
Always
turn
off
gas
to
pilot
(millivolt
appli-
ances)
before
cleaning.
Before
relighting,
refer
to
the
lighting
instructions
in
this
manual.
Instructions
are
also
found
on.a
pull-out panel
located
on
the
floor
of
the
appliance.
6.
Always
keep
the
appliance
area
clear
and
free
from
combustible
materials,
gasoline
and
other
flammable
liquids.
7.
Remember,
these
appliances
have
a
burn-
ing
pitot
flame.
The
Millivolt
appliance
has
a
continuous
pilot
flame.
Exercise
caution
when
using
products
with
combustible
vapors.
9.
Clean
the
glass
only
when
necessary.
Wipe
surface
with clean,
dampened,
soft
cloth.
Fol-
low
with
dry,
soft
towel
as
desired.
Take
care
not
to
scratch
the
glass surface.
WARNING:
DO
NOT
USE
ABRASIVE
CLEANERS.
NEVER
CLEAN
THE
GLASS
WHEN
ITIS
HOT.
WARNING:
OBSERVE
CAUTION
NEAR
THE
GLASS
PANEL.
THE
APPLIANCE
UTI-
LIZES
TEMPERED
GLASS
WHICH
MAY
SHATTER
UNEXPECTEDLY
OR
IF
STRUCK
WITH
AN
OBJECT.
8.
CAUTION:
DO
NOT
OPERATE
THIS
APPLI-
ANCE WITH
A
BROKEN
GLASS
PANEL.
Where
broken
glass
exists,
the
complete
glass
door
frame
must
be
replaced.
See
the
Replacement
Parts
Lists
on
page
24
and
26
for
correct
parts.
Panel
removal
and
reassembly
instructions
are
described
on
pages
6
and
11
respectively.
Maintenance
The
appliance
and
venting
system
should
be
inspected
before
use
and
at
least
annually
by
a
qualified
service
technician.
IMPORTANT:
TURN
OFF
GAS
AND
ANY
ELEC-
TRICAL
POWER
BEFORE
SERVICING
THE
AP-
PLIANCE.
The
main
burner
compartment
should
be
in-
spected
annually
for
proper
operation.
Remove
glass
door
frame
and
perform
general
cleaning
to
remove
any
surface
build-up
on
pilot
and
burner
assembly.
Wipe
the
pilot
nozzle,
igniter
rod
and
hoed
(Figures
23
and
25).
Avoid
disturbing
the
loose
ember
coals
on the
base
of
the
bumer.
Refer
to
Step
12
for
the
glass
door
frame
installation.
When
returning
to
service,
verify
proper
flame
characteristics
as
described
in
Step
13,
refer
to
Figure
27.
Gasket
Inspection
it
is
important
that
the
door
frarne
gasket
be
inspected
at
the
beginning
of
the
heating
sea-
son
by
a
qualified
technician.
Examine
ithe
sealing
gasket
for
signs
of
deterioration
or
cracks.
Also
make
sure
the
gasket
has
a
posi-
tive
seal,
preventing
combustion
gases
from
escaping
into
the
room.
Replace
the
door
frarne
gasket
if
necessary
with
material
identified
in
the
Replacement
Parts
Lists
on
page
24
and
26.
With
proper
care
and
maintenance,
your
appli-
ance
will
provide
many
years
of
enjoyment.
If
you
should
experience
any
problem,
first
refer
to
the
troubleshooting
guide
in
this
manual.
If
problem
persists,
contact your
loca!
service
center.
